Earring art inspired by the magical landscape at Blomidon National Park. Standing on the ocean floor, facing the breathtaking cliffs during a golden sunset, the landscape is transformed to corals & pinks in the most glorious display of nature.

 

Lovingly hand made and hand-shaped with polymer clay earrings

-Each earring is unique and will vary slightly in color, shape and size.

-Made with nickel free, iron posts and rubber earring backings.

-Size: Approx 1cm in diameter.

 

Made in St. Margarets Bay, Nova Scotia

  • Terri Buckland is the creator and owner of The Little Red Door, a polymer clay earring company.

    In January 2018, Terri picked up clay for the first time and felt deep resonance with the medium. "...Out came a little abstract version of the village in Peggy's Cove, a neighborhood close to home I frequently walk. I turned it into a pair of earrings for myself and that's how my journey with clay began"

     

    Terri Buckland lives in St. Margarets Bay, Nova Scotia with her wife, daughter & three furry children. She is a part time Registered Nurse, and full time entrepreneur. She manages two thriving small businesses, Poplar Paper Co. and The Little Red Door.
